Just a bug fix to version 1 where the list of apps was being recreated everytime the tool was started.
Do you have a controlled environment where you are aways "Running applications As"?
Here's the solution! Just one centralized location. Put your username and password once and run all your apps and tools.
The first time you run it, a XML file will be created. This file has to sit in the same folder as the PS1.
To add apps click on the + sign, name the app, point its location and pass any arguments if required.
To remove it, just select it and click on the - sign.
I recommend to create a shortcut and in the Targer type:
C:\WINDOWS\system32\WindowsPowerShell\v1.0\powershell.exe -WindowStyle Hidden -NoProfile -File C:\Folder_where_its_located\RunAs.ps1
Do not run it right clicking and "Run with Powershell". The reason is beucase when you do that it defaults the current location to your profile's start location.
Also you need psexec in the same folder. You can download it from here http://download.sysinternals.com/Files/PsTools.zip